Esempio n. 1
0
 public IHttpActionResult CreateTaskRequest(CreateTaskRequestDTO taskRequest)
 {
     try
     {
         service.CreateTaskRequest(taskRequest);
         return(Ok());
     }
     catch (Exception e)
     {
         return(InternalServerError(e));
     }
 }
        public void CreateTaskRequest(CreateTaskRequestDTO taskRequest)
        {
            var taskRequestToBeInserted = new TaskRequest
            {
                TaskId          = taskRequest.TaskId,
                UserId          = taskRequest.UserId,
                RequestStatusId = 1
            };

            Db.TaskRequests.Add(taskRequestToBeInserted);
            Db.SaveChanges();
        }
 public object Post(CreateTaskRequestDTO createTaskRequestDTO)
 {
     try
     {
         MessageFormat <TaskDTO> result = this.TaskBusinessLogic.Add(createTaskRequestDTO.TaskDTO);
         return(new CreateTaskResponseDTO {
             Result = result
         });
     }
     catch (Exception exception)
     {
         throw exception;
     }
 }
Esempio n. 4
0
 public OperationResult <Task> Post(CreateTaskRequestDTO request)
 {
     return(this.TaskBusinessLogic.AddTask(request.Task));
 }
Esempio n. 5
0
 public void CreateTaskRequest(CreateTaskRequestDTO jobRequest)
 {
     TaskRequestLogic.CreateTaskRequest(jobRequest);
 }